Under forum|settings|styles you can put in a " to style your forum.

I used this to style my forum but after updating to 1.12 this styling is not applied anymore.

How can I solve this?

I tried pressing the update options button to reapply the sytling, refreshed a few times and cleared my cach but this all did not help.

Go to Forums > Settings > Styles admin page and make sure all customization and colors are there. Then click on Update Options button. Then delete all cache and purge CDN. Then do Ctrl+F5 twice on front-end

It maybe local inet or browser cache too:

  • use other browsers
  • use other devices

Make sure the clors.css exists in /wp-content/plugins/wpforo/wpf-themes/classic/ directory.

There is no such bug in wpForo 1.1.2. This is issue with file system. For some reason it doesn't allow wpForo to create dynamic colors.css file. lets try to delete wpForo. Please go to Dashboard > Plugins admin page, find Forums - wpForo and click on Deactivate (not Uninstall) button. After deactivation click on Delete button and delete plugin files and folder.  Then search, install it again and delete all caches and do Ctrl+F5 twice on forum front-end.

Also, make sure you don't have custom wpForo template files in your activate theme in /wpforo/ folder.

Thanks this fixed it. It was caused by custom wpforo template files I had in my active theme. I have updated those and now its working.
